Job Title: Two-Wheeler Service Technician

Department: After-Sales & Service

Reports To: Workshop Manager / Service Advisor

Job Type: Full-time

Job SummaryWe are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ented

Two-Wheeler Service Technician to join our growing automotive service team. In this role, you will be responsible for diagnosing, maintaining, and repairing a wide range of two-wheelers (scooters, commuter motorcycles, and premium superbikes). The ideal candidate possesses robust mechanical aptitude, experience with modern electronic diagnostic tools, and a dedication to high-quality vehicle safety and customer satisfaction.

Key ResponsibilitiesDiagnostics & Repairs

- Identify mechanical and electrical faults accurately using digital diagnostic scanners and manual inspection methods.
- Dismantle and rebuild engines, transmissions, clutches, and fuel systems according to factory service manuals.
- Troubleshoot complex electrical wiring issues, ignition faults, and electronic fuel injection (EFI) systems.
- Fix critical safety components, including hydraulic disc brake adjustments, CBS/ABS calibration, and steering setups.

Routine Maintenance

- Perform scheduled periodic maintenance, including engine oil changes, air filter cleaning, and spark plug replacements.
- Inspect and tune components such as drive chains, sprockets, drive belts, and valve clearances.
- Execute wheel adjustments, including tyre replacements, wheel balancing, and suspension tuning.





Quality Control & Operations

- Conduct extensive test drives before and after repairs to guarantee the vehicle meets absolute road safety standards.
- Provide accurate repair estimates regarding cost, required parts, and completion time to the Service Advisor.
- Keep detailed service logs of all parts used, repair steps taken, and vehicle health metrics.
- Maintain workshop tools and diagnostic gear in clean, calibrated, and safe working conditions.

Required Skills & Qualifications

- Experience: Minimum [1] years of hands-on experience working as a mechanic in a two-wheeler dealership or independent repair shop.
- Education: High School Diploma, ITI Certification in Motor Mechanic Vehicle (MMV), or a Diploma in Automobile Engineering is highly preferred.
- Licensing: Must possess a valid Two-Wheeler Driving Licence to conduct mandatory test rides.
- Technical Knowledge: Strong understanding of four-stroke engines, fuel injection technology, and modern vehicle electronics.
- Physical Stamina: Ability to lift heavy vehicle components (up to 10 kg) and stand for extended periods during the shift.
